Where Each Set Wins

The Cuticle Pusher Set wins on cuticle precision and material choice. Its double-sided tools are shaped for pushing back and tidying cuticles, and the non-slip handle helps keep your hand steady. The Grooming Kit wins on range and price. It includes dedicated tools for eyebrows, calluses, and buffing nails, so it can replace several single-purpose tools in your drawer.

Cuticle Pusher Set

The 7 Pcs Beauty Nail Care Cuticle Pusher Spoon Trimmer Steel File Manicure Pedicure is for you if you'd rather own fewer, more purposeful tools than a sprawling kit. Its double-sided design means one tool often handles two tasks, and the non-slip handle keeps your grip steady during detailed cuticle work. The included file is ready for tidying nail edges. The main drawback is the narrower scope. This kit is cuticle- and nail-edge-focused, so it won't help with eyebrow grooming or callus scraping the way a larger kit would. If those tools are exactly what you need, the extra investment is worth it.

Grooming Kit

The 7PCS Manicure Pedicure Kit Professional Nail Grooming Set Salon Use Nail Care US is the practical choice if you want one box to handle multiple grooming jobs. The set includes cuticle scissors, a foot rasp, a nail buffer, a nail cutter, a nail file, and tweezers-so nails, eyebrows, and rough skin are all covered. The clipper's curved and quiet design makes it easier to trim thick toenails, and the anti-rust coating helps it withstand damp bathrooms. The main limitation is the wider tool range, which makes each piece a bit more general-purpose than a dedicated tool would be. If you're building a first nail care kit or want one compact set for travel, this is the one to grab.
